Michael Reisch’s "Social Work Ethics in a Changing Society" (2020) provides a comprehensive framework for addressing modern ethical dilemmas, rooted in social justice and the critical examination of structural inequalities. The text navigates challenges in contemporary practice, including the impact of technology, globalization, and the need to balance professional obligations with personal values. Unlike traditional ethical guides that focus almost entirely on micro-level, direct practice, Reisch emphasizes macro-level systems. He insists that policy work is an inherently ethical obligation for the profession. Policy Area Ethical Dimensions Highlighted by Reisch

Examines the 2010 Affordable Care Act to show the ethical challenges of resource allocation and systemic rationing.
